Verizon
Wireless
bringing
4G LTE
Network
to
Traverse
City, MI
TRAVERSE
CITY, MI
-
Verizon
Wireless
today
announced
it is
bringing
the
nation’s
largest
4G Long
Term
Evolution
(LTE)
network
to the
Grand
Traverse
Area on
Thursday,
June 21.
With the
4G LTE
network,
customers
can use
4G LTE
wireless
devices
to
access
the
Internet
faster,
listen
to music
or watch
video,
take
advantage
of
thousands
of
applications,
and stay
in touch
with
family
and
friends,
all with
speeds
up to 10
times
faster
than
before.
When
Verizon
Wireless
turns on
its 4G
LTE
network,
customers
who live
in or
visit
Traverse
City and
the
following
surrounding
areas
will
have
access
to the
nation’s
fastest
4G
network:
•
U.S.
Highway
31 from
Elk
Rapids
to
Interlochen
•
Michigan
Road 72
from
Solon
Road
north to
Williamsburg
•
Michigan
37 from
Traverse
City
south to
Hilltop
Road
•
Portions
of
Greilickville,
Long
Lake
Twp.,
Interlochen,
Devil’s
Elbow
and
Williamsburg

Residents
in the
newly
expanded
4G LTE
coverage
area
will
have
access
to
HomeFusion
Broadband,
a new
in-home,
high-speed
Internet
service
for
consumers
who want
residential
broadband
with
reliable
data
connectivity.
Verizon
Wireless’
high-speed
4G LTE
network
is
delivered
to a
cylinder-shaped
antenna
which
transmits
the
signal
to an
in-home
broadband
router.
The
antenna
is
professionally
installed
outside
a
customer’s
residence
and is
equal in
size to
a
five-gallon
paint
bucket.
The
device
delivers
Verizon’s
4G LTE
signal
to the
broadband
router
and
allows
the
customer
to
connect
up to
four
wired
and at
least 20
wireless
devices
in the
household.
HomeFusion
launched
May 3
nationally
wherever
Verizon’s
4G LTE
network
is
available.
The
Verizon
Wireless
4G LTE
network
is
available
to more
than
two-thirds
of the
U.S.
population
in 230
markets
across
the
country
and
offers
more
than six
times
the
geographic
coverage
of its
nearest
competitor’s
4G LTE
network.
Verizon
Wireless
customers
looking
to
experience
the
nation’s
fastest
4G
network
can
choose
from a
variety
of 4G
LTE
devices,
including
tablets,
smartphones,
hotspots
and
more.
In
real-world,
fully
loaded
network
environments,
Verizon
Wireless
4G LTE
customers
should
experience
average
data
rates of
5 to 12
megabits
per
second
(Mbps)
on the
downlink
and 2 to
5 Mbps
on the
uplink.
